Touring Innsbruck With Car Hire

If you?re fortunate enough to be visiting Innsbruck for the Euro 2008 soccer finals, you?re in for a treat. To make the most of your travel experience, be sure to rent a car, in doing so, you?ll discover a beautiful Austrian city that offers something for everyone.

Often regarded a mere ski resort, hiring a car in Innsbruck allows you to enjoy a city that offers much more than snowy fun. As capital city of the Tyrol region, visitors to Innsbruck a lively city that offers a range of exciting attractions, all set within a backdrop of jaw-dropping scenery. Innsbruck?s location in a narrow valley beneath rugged mountain peaks, as well as its charming old world atmosphere provide the perfect holiday atmosphere. Everywhere you turn in Innsbruck, you?ll discover picture-perfect scenery. The city has a long and fascinating history and is famous for its two golden ages, the first of which was founded around 1500 under the Emperor Maximilian I, and the second in the mid 1700s under Empress Maria Th?r?sia. In a city steeped in history and culture and blessed with beautiful scenery, boredom is never an option. The following is a guide to some of the best sights in Innsbruck.

Innsbruck Airport Mini Guide:

Innsbruck Kranebitten Airport is located approximately 4km from the centre of Innsbruck. The airport is an important base for a number of airlines including Welcome Air, Austrian Airlines, British Airways and budget carrier EasyJet.

Eating Out/Nightlife/Accommodation in Innsbruck:

Given its student town status, you?ll find Innsbruck to have a young buzzing atmosphere. There are plenty of low cost eateries offering cheap and cheerful sightseeing fuel. For those who would rather sample the traditional cuisine, tasty typical fare includes Tiroler Gr?st?l, (a dish of pan fried onions, beef and potatoes) the delicious local trout and Speckkn?del, a type of Austrian dumpling.

With a lively student population in the city, you?ll find Innsbruck has nightlife to rival any European capital. From beer gardens to glitzy nightclubs, you?ll find the city offers something to keep everyone entertained as darkness falls.

If you?re lucky enough to be visiting Innsbruck for more than a day, you?ll find an excellent choice of places to rest your head, whether you?re looking for budget lodgings or first class luxury. Recommended establishments include the elegant Goldener Adler Hotel on Herzog Friedrich Strasse and the comfortable and cheap Gasthof Innrain situated to the south of the Altstadt.
